The 4-port USB3.0 optical terminal (also known as the USB3.0 optical fiber extender) is composed of a transmitter (T) and a receiver (R). It extends the USB3.0 interface of the main host to the remote end and expands to four USB3.0 ports through single-mode or multi-mode optical fibers. It can extend the high-speed signal transmission distance of up to 5Gbps USB3.0 SuperSpeed to 250 meters. Supports USB 3.0 industrial cameras, high-speed cameras, VR, mobile hard drives, USB flash drives and other devices. The products can be used in Kinect motion sensing peripherals, industrial video transmission, machine vision system, high-definition video monitoring system, high-speed data acquisition system, optical fiber seat system, remote storage, digital signage and TV wall, industrial printer system and other fields.
Product features:
Not compatible with USB2.0 and USB1.1, only USB3.0 devices are supported.
It supports all self-powered USB3.0 devices and provides power for USB3.0 devices.
Multi-mode or single-fiber fiber transmission, the maximum transmission distance of optical fiber 250 meters;
The fiber extends to four USB3.0 ports, each port provides a maximum current of 500mA;
Anti-rf interference, electromagnetic interference, suitable for sensitive electromagnetic environment applications;
Built-in ESD electrostatic protection circuit, support with electric plug;
Rich LED indicator to indicate key parameters;
No need to install any driver, compatible with any system, no need to set, plug and play;
Full surface mounting technology, industrial design, high reliability, the average trouble-free time ≥ 100,000 hours.

Power on operation sequence:
1, the host terminal optical terminal machine (receiver R) is inserted into the USB3.0 interface of the computer, the computer power supply;
2. The optical terminal of the device (transmitter T) is connected to the 5-12V power supply and the optical fiber;
3. Connect the USB3.0 device to the optical terminal (transmitter T) at the device end.
Note: If the USB indicator and FIBER indicator are steady on, the device is properly connected and working properly. Otherwise, reconnect the device.
